246 * In DRSUAPI all attributes with syntax 2.5.5.2
247 * are identified by uint32 values
249 * the following table shows the mapping used between the two representations
250 * e.g. - objectClass 'nTDSDSA' has governsID: 1.2.840.113556.1.5.7000.47
251 * and a UINT32-ID of '0x0017002F'.
252 * - so the OID 1.2.840.113556.1.5.7000.47 is splitted into a
253 * OID-prefix: 1.2.840.113556.1.5.7000
254 * and a value: 47 => 0x2F
255 * - the mapping table gives a UINT32-prefix: 0x00170000
256 * - and the UINT32-ID is 0x0017002F = 0x00170000 | 0x2F
258 * This prefix mapping table is replied in the drsuapi_DsReplicaOIDMapping_Ctr
259 * array. The following are the default mappings of w2k3
261 * OID-prefix => UINT32-Id prefix
263 * 2.5.4.* => 0x00000000 (standard attributes RFC2256 core.schema)
264 * 2.5.6.* => 0x00010000 (standard object classes RFC2256 core.schema)
265 * 1.2.840.113556.1.2.* => 0x00020000
266 * 1.2.840.113556.1.3.* => 0x00030000
267 * 2.5.5.* => 0x00080000 (attributeSyntax OID's)
268 * 1.2.840.113556.1.4.* => 0x00090000
269 * 1.2.840.113556.1.5.* => 0x000A0000
270 * 2.16.840.1.113730.3.* => 0x00140000
271 * 0.9.2342.19200300.100.1.* => 0x00150000
272 * 2.16.840.1.113730.3.1.* => 0x00160000
273 * 1.2.840.113556.1.5.7000.* => 0x00170000
274 * 2.5.21.* => 0x00180000 (attrs for SubSchema)
275 * 2.5.18.* => 0x00190000 (createTimeStamp,modifyTimeStamp, SubSchema)
276 * 2.5.20.* => 0x001A0000
277 * 1.3.6.1.4.1.1466.101.119.* => 0x001B0000 (dynamicObject, entryTTL)
278 * 2.16.840.1.113730.3.2.* => 0x001C0000
279 * 1.3.6.1.4.1.250.1.* => 0x001D0000
280 * 1.2.840.113549.1.9.* => 0x001E0000 (unstructuredAddress,unstructuredName)
281 * 0.9.2342.19200300.100.4.* => 0x001F0000
